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Send IS for adding MSISDNs only when required by HS #2682

Closed
jryans opened this issue Aug 30, 2019 · 0 comments
Closed

Send IS for adding MSISDNs only when required by HS #2682

jryans opened this issue Aug 30, 2019 · 0 comments
Assignees
Labels
A-Identity-Server feature privacy privacy-sprint T-Enhancement New features, changes in functionality, performance boosts, user-facing improvements

Comments

@jryans
Copy link
Contributor

jryans commented Aug 30, 2019

Cloned from element-hq/element-web#10599

Similar to email handing, MSC2263 records that m.require_identity_server will return a boolean that applies to both email and MSISDN cases.

Earlier in the project, it was unclear what would happen for MSISDN cases. As of this task, we we will only supply an IS to the HS in the following paths:

  • Registration with MSISDN, but do not send if m.require_identity_server exists and is false
  • Adding MSISDN to HS account, but do not send if m.require_identity_server exists and is false
  • Binding MSISDN for discovery (request proxied via HS, always send IS)

This should match the behaviour with email.

@jryans jryans changed the title Send IS for adding MSISDNs only when required by HS Send IS for adding MSISDNs only when required by HS Aug 30, 2019
@manuroe manuroe self-assigned this Sep 9, 2019
@manuroe manuroe closed this as completed Sep 11, 2019
@kittykat kittykat added the T-Enhancement New features, changes in functionality, performance boosts, user-facing improvements label Apr 6,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
A-Identity-Server feature privacy privacy-sprint T-Enhancement New features, changes in functionality, performance boosts, user-facing improvements
Projects
None yet
Development

No branches or pull requests

3 participants